Before I moved on to astrocam + scope I used an own construction where I mounted my camera to a vixen style dovetail with a 1/4" screw and the lens was fixed with a tube ring mounted to the dovetail. I actually used another tube ring clamped to the focus ring for fine focusing. It helped that I had a battery pack mounted to my camera. It may be difficult to find a large enough tube ring for your 300mm f2.8 though. Clear skies Wolfgang |

There is no free lunch. You mentioned the advantages of a second mounting point yourself. You won't use the ability to rotate the lens completely because you can always loosen the screws in the tube ring and rotate your lens. Loosening and fixing will of course change the parallel adjustment of the lens to the Vixen plate, so it's a bit of a mess. I only see two possibilities for a two point connection: Lens + Body (some smallrig components may help you to deal with the height difference between lens collar and body) or lens collar + tube ring. The first option will lose the option of lens rotation but it may be the more reliable way to go. Losing the option of lens rotation may not be as bad as it sounds if you decide to crop the fov. Both options have drawbacks but sound better to me than having the setup drop to the ground at some point. Clear skies Wolfgang |

Based on your first name I assume you're located somewhere in the German speaking regions. Astroshop, Teleskop Service and Lacerta offer a broad range of tube rings and dovetails, so it should not be too much of an issue to find a clamp which fits. A "cheap" clamp with 3 clamping screws may be sufficient since your lens collar already offers a very good primary support to the lens. These usually come in pairs, the second one you may use for improving manual focusing like in this video: (9) A simple trick to improve manual focus on stars - YouTube Not 100% sure whether moving the balance point back is a drawback with this long lens. Which option is the more balanced one depends on whether the current balance point is in front or behind the lens collar. If it's in front, supporting the lens at the front is better, if it's behind supporting the camera is preferable. Both options should work well though. I would expect Option 1 to be cheaper. If you have access to someone with 3D printing skills this may help for each of the two options and may offer additional possibilities. Clear skies Wolfgang |
